Duties
- Perform comprehensive dental cleanings, including scaling and polishing to remove plaque and tartar buildup.
- Conduct thorough patient assessments, including vital signs measurement and medical history review.
- Educate patients on proper oral hygiene practices, preventative care, and treatment options.
- Take dental radiographs digitally while maintaining strict infection control protocols.
- Maintain accurate and detailed medical records using a hybrid of paper charts and Eaglesoft.
- Ensure compliance with HIPAA regulations by safeguarding patient confidentiality and documentation review.
- Support infection control procedures through aseptic techniques and proper sterilization of instruments.
- Collaborate with the dental team to provide seamless patient care, especially in pediatric dentistry settings when applicable.
- Document treatment notes accurately, review medical coding for billing purposes, and assist with administrative tasks as needed.
